Output 153635021c2943bc75e4a3ac00c346c1832108b26e8e368eb9a30e1ba4c52e5e:1

value
3643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ec06da19e0407992bbb121e539c88ef86a201df OP_EQUALVERIFY OP_CHECKSIG
address
18BQE7V4wqEfM6C6v52Vfi3S98zKS3HBhS
transaction
153635021c2943bc75e4a3ac00c346c1832108b26e8e368eb9a30e1ba4c52e5e
spent
true